Chiltern Way Academy Trust is a highly successful, award‑winning Specialist Multi Academy Trust with multiple state‑of‑the‑art campuses. Our teams work across a broad range of ASC and SEMH needs, delivering innovative, transformational education and exceptional care that changes the life chances of young people every day.
At Chiltern Way Academy Trust, we are dedicated to supporting young people with ASC and SEMH through innovative and nurturing education. We are seeking a highly organised and proactive Admissions Officer to manage the end-to-end admissions process, from initial enquiry through to enrolment and progression. In this role, you will work closely with SENCOs, leadership teams and local authorities to ensure timely, efficient and compliant admissions, while maintaining accurate student records and data.
You will play a key role in coordinating transitions, supporting induction events, and contributing to the smooth running of the academy, all while providing a welcoming and professional experience for families and stakeholders and upholding the highest standards of confidentiality.
